Franz Schubert wrote a cycle of variations for flute and piano based on his own lied, “Trockene Blumen” (Dried Flowers) from “Die Schöne Müllerin” (The Beautiful Miller’s Daughter). Flautist Felix Renggli and pianist Mikayel Balyan have made up for the fact that he didn’t write more music for this wonderful combination on this new GENUIN album, quietly but with all the more inspiration and impressiveness. They make so much out of the A-minor Sonata originally conceived for violin that one forgets the title “Sonatina,” by which the work is generally known amongst string players. The sad cheerfulness of the A-major Sonata (also originally for violin and piano) goes to heart so directly that one no longer thinks about the question of “original” and “adaptation.” And the “Dried Flowers“? Listen for yourself to how Renggli and Balyan make it clear that for Schubert, the human voice was the soul of all music …
